在软件开发过程中,接口测试是非常重要的一环。通过对接口进行有效的测试,可以确保系统的功能正常运行,并减少潜在的问题和错误。本文将介绍一种高效进行接口测试的方法,旨在简化测试过程并提高效率。
在进行接口测试之前,我们首先需要确定测试的目标和范围。明确了需要测试的接口和功能后,我们可以进行以下步骤来进行接口测试。
-
设计测试用例:根据接口的功能和预期结果,设计测试用例。测试用例应涵盖正常情况和异常情况,以确保接口在各种场景下的表现符合预期。
-
准备测试数据:根据测试用例的设计,准备相应的测试数据。测试数据应包括各种情况下的输入数据和预期输出数据。可以使用静态数据或动态生成数据,以覆盖更多的测试场景。
-
编写测试代码:选择适当的编程语言和测试框架,编写测试代码。常见的测试框架包括JUnit、PyTest和RSpec等。以下是一个使用Python和PyTest框架进行接口测试的示例代码:
import requests
def test_login_success():
url